Howatson+White Unveils First Work For Allianz
Allianz Australia has launched its new brand campaign, ‘Behind you for what’s ahead’; the first work from creative startup Howatson+White, following the agency’s official launch in early March when it announced Allianz as its foundation client.
The work is a local build on Allianz’s global brand refresh which showcases the insurer’s global purpose – ‘we secure your future’; and will be driven by a new visual identity. Allianz Australia is the first Allianz business to take the refreshed brand to market, making Australia the flagship for the new Allianz brand globally.

The Behind you for what’s ahead campaign launched on 9 May 2021, and is supported across an integrated mix of broadcast (TVC, Cinema and YouTube), digital, radio, print, and outdoor media planned and bought by Allianz’s media partner, Spark Foundry.
